About Birmingham

Over a million people strong, Birmingham has grown to become the second largest city in England – trailing only London in terms of population.  The populace of Birmingham represent one of the most diverse in all of England.  Many different nationalities are represented there – including individuals from Asia, Africa and other continents.  The business climate in the city is bustling as well – with a large representation from the service sector and the world banking industry.
